CANTON, Mass. – The Elon women's golf team shot an 18-over-par 306 in Tuesday's final round to secure a fourth-place finish at the Red Bandanna Invitational. The Phoenix was paced by sophomore
Kelly Zhao, who climbed two spots into sixth place individually with a third-round 1-over 73.
Elon withstood another challenging day at Blue Hill Country Club, maintaining its fourth-place position on the way to finishing 47-over (310-295-306 – 911). Host Boston College (+22) won the tournament title while Dartmouth (+23), Columbia (+31) and Georgia State (+59) rounded out the top five.
Zhao, who entered the day tied for eighth individually, got off to a rocky start with bogeys on four of her first five holes to drop back to 9-over. She turned it around, however, shooting 3-under across holes 8-9 with a birdie and eagle. Zhao then shot even par on the back nine – she bogeyed 15 and birdied 16 – to round out a 6-over 222 (76-73-73) for the tournament.
Ashley Lafontaine (+12) finished tied for 17th after carding a 4-over 76 on Tuesday.
Emma Hansen (+18) and
Annie Wu (+23) tied for 31st and 44th, respectively to round out the Phoenix's scorers. Elon played shorthanded in the third round as freshman
Lilli Downer was scratched from the lineup prior to teeing off due to injury.

UP NEXT
Elon will play its third tournament in as many weeks when it heads to Asheboro for the Tot Hill Farm Invitational. The two-day, 54-hole tournament will be hosted by College of Charleston at Tot Hill Farm Golf Club next Monday and Tuesday.
